India Tuesday 9 March 2010 : Snapping the rally of last six sessions, the rupee today eased by two paise to 45.55 against the US Dollar in the early trade, on sustained buying of the greenback by bankers, traders at the Interbank Foreign Exchange (FOREX) said here.
It had ended up by eight paise to 45.53 per USD yesterday. It had shot up by 87 paise in the last six sessions.

The partially-convertible rupee weakened today on the back of weaker regional peers and taking cues from the domestic stock markets, they added.

The local unit was moving in a narrow range between 45.59 and 45.53 per USD in the intra day.
